Floyd Newsome September 27, 1930 – January 20, 2019 Share this obituary Send Flowers Sign Guestbook| Send Sympathy Card Floyd Newsome, 88, of Chillicothe, died Sunday, January 20, 2019, at the Ohio State University Medical Center, Columbus, OH. He was born September 27, 1930 in Fleming Co., KY to the late Dewey and Girlie Hall Newsome. On October 4, 1952 he married Ruth Crawford, who survives.

Also surviving is a son, Andrew (Erin) Newsome, of Mt. Sterling; 6 grandchildren, Harley, Kayana, Taylor, Tyler, Damion and Auna; a brother, Russell (Mildred) Newsome, Maysville, KY; a sister, Phyllis O’Cull, Lexington, KY; and several nieces and nephews. He was preceded in death by a daughter, Pamela; two sisters, Nadean and Meredith; and a brother, Frank.

Mr. Newsome was a US Army Veteran of the Korean War. He retired after 25 years of service from the Pennington Baking Company. He was a member of the Bridge St. Church of Christ.

Funeral services will be held 11:00 am Saturday at the Haller Funeral Home & Crematory, Glenn Anderson officiating. Military graveside services, conducted by the US Army, will follow in Highlawn Memorial Gardens, Washington Court House, OH. Friends may call one hour prior to the funeral at Haller’s on Saturday.
